Key Legal Frameworks Governing Cybersecurity and Electronic Evidence
International legal standards and conventions form a foundational framework for cybersecurity and electronic evidence laws. These agreements, such as the Budapest Convention on Cybercrime, set common principles for criminal jurisdiction and cooperation. They facilitate cross-border investigations and data sharing, enhancing legal responses to cyber threats.
At the national level, many countries have enacted specific laws targeting cybersecurity and electronic evidence. These regulations define offenses like hacking, data theft, and fraud, while establishing procedures for evidence collection and preservation. Examples include the Computer Fraud and Abuse Act (CFAA) in the United States or the Cybersecurity Law in China.
Both international standards and national laws emphasize the importance of safeguarding electronic evidence integrity. They set guidelines on admissibility, chain of custody, and search procedures, ensuring evidence remains reliable in legal proceedings. These legal frameworks are vital for prosecuting digital crimes effectively and ensuring justice.
The alignment of international conventions with national legislation continues to evolve, addressing emerging cyber threats and technological advancements. Such harmonization enhances the effectiveness of cybersecurity and electronic evidence laws, reinforcing global cooperation and legal clarity.
International Legal Standards and Conventions
International legal standards and conventions establish a fundamental framework for harmonizing cybersecurity and electronic evidence laws across different jurisdictions. They provide guidelines for international cooperation, accentuating the importance of mutual legal assistance and cross-border data sharing to combat cyber threats effectively.
Key treaties, such as the Council of Europe’s Convention on Cybercrime (Budapest Convention), set out common principles for criminalizing cyber offenses, facilitating cooperation, and establishing procedures for the lawful collection and transfer of electronic evidence. Such conventions encourage countries to align their national laws with international norms, enhancing global judicial collaboration.
While these standards enhance consistency and cooperation, their effectiveness often depends on the ratification and implementation by individual countries. Challenges persist in ensuring compliance, especially in jurisdictions with differing legal systems or limited capacity for digital investigation and evidence handling. Addressing these disparities remains central to strengthening the global legal infrastructure for cybersecurity and electronic evidence laws.

The Collection and Preservation of Electronic Evidence
The collection and preservation of electronic evidence involve meticulous procedures to ensure integrity and admissibility in legal proceedings. Accurate methods are essential to prevent data tampering or loss that could compromise a case.
Proper evidence collection begins with identifying relevant digital sources, such as computers, servers, or mobile devices. Specialists often employ forensics tools to acquire data while maintaining a clear chain of custody. This process ensures that evidence remains unaltered throughout investigation.
Preservation involves creating forensically sound copies of digital data, typically using write-blocking devices and validated imaging software. These copies are stored securely to prevent unauthorized access or alteration. Clear documentation of each step further solidifies the legal credibility of the evidence collected.
In applying cybersecurity and electronic evidence laws, adherence to established procedures is imperative. Proper collection and preservation safeguard evidence’s integrity, supporting its use in enforcement and judicial proceedings.
Challenges in Applying Cybersecurity and Electronic Evidence Laws
Applying cybersecurity and electronic evidence laws presents numerous challenges due to the rapid evolution of digital technology and cyber threats. One significant obstacle is the complexity of digital evidence, which often exists in multiple forms across various platforms, making its collection and authentication difficult. Moreover, inconsistent legal standards across jurisdictions hinder effective enforcement, as different countries may have divergent requirements for electronic evidence handling and cybersecurity measures.
Enforcement agencies also face resource limitations, such as specialized training and technological tools necessary for effective digital investigations. Additionally, privacy concerns create legal dilemmas, balancing the need for investigation with individual rights, which can delay or complicate evidence collection. These challenges emphasize the need for harmonized legal frameworks and technological advances to improve the application of cybersecurity and electronic evidence laws globally.

Lessons Learned from Legal Disputes Involving Electronic Evidence
Legal disputes involving electronic evidence have highlighted several important lessons for cybersecurity and electronic evidence laws. One primary lesson is the necessity of proper chain-of-custody procedures to maintain evidence integrity and admissibility in court. Mishandling or alterations can render electronic evidence unusable.
Another lesson emphasizes the importance of adherence to international standards and national regulations when collecting and preserving electronic evidence. Non-compliance can lead to evidence being dismissed or disputes over legality. Clear protocols ensure that investigations meet jurisdictional legal requirements.
Additionally, effective collaboration between legal, technical, and cybersecurity professionals proves critical. Disputes often stem from misunderstandings or technical errors, underscoring the need for multidisciplinary expertise to accurately interpret and validate electronic evidence.
Finally, recent cases have shown that courts increasingly scrutinize the authenticity and integrity of electronic evidence. This underscores the importance of thorough documentation and forensic rigor. Understanding these lessons helps shape robust legal strategies for future cybersecurity and electronic evidence disputes.
